random函数
随机算法的应用与实践
在编程中,`random` 函数是一个常用的工具,用于生成随机数或进行随机选择。它广泛应用于游戏开发、数据加密以及模拟实验等领域。例如,在游戏中,`random` 函数可以用来决定敌人的行动路径或奖励掉落;在数据分析中,它可以实现数据的随机采样以提高处理效率。
`random` 函数的核心在于其随机性,但这种随机性并非完全无规律。大多数编程语言中的 `random` 函数基于伪随机数生成器(PRNG),这意味着它们通过特定算法从初始种子值开始生成看似随机的序列。因此,合理设置种子值是确保结果可重复的关键步骤。
此外,使用 `random` 函数时需要注意边界条件和分布特性。比如,在 Python 中,`random.randint(a, b)` 返回的是包括 a 和 b 在内的整数值,而 `random.uniform(a, b)` 则返回浮点数。正确理解这些细节有助于避免潜在的逻辑错误。
总之,熟练掌握 `random` 函数不仅能提升代码的灵活性,还能为项目增添趣味性和实用性。
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。